Asbury Park's Wendy Williams 'Found Drunk,' Hospitalized: Reports
Wendy Williams, who grew up in New Jersey, was found drunk after her husband's alleged mistress gave birth, according to reports.

Asbury Park native and TV host Wendy Williams was hospitalized after she was "found drunk" this week, suffering after her husband’s alleged mistress gave birth, according to a reports.
The host of “The Wendy Williams Show” was hospitalized and also has been staying at a sober home in Queens since her husband, Kevin Hunter, fathered a child with his mistress, Sharina Hudson, according to The New York Post's PageSix.
Williams was taken to the unidentified hospital where she was given IV fluids, according to Fox News. The TV host had left the sober home in Queens, prompting a hunt for her before she was found. Now she's back at the facility.

“Wendy is not in a good way, everyone is so concerned for her. The sad thing is that she’s been working so hard to stay sober and she’s been so honest in her struggles with all her fans, and this just tipped her over the edge," according to a source quoted by Fox News.
Williams, who was born in Asbury Park, lives in Livingston and grew up in Ocean Township, filmed her show on Tuesday and made no mention of the incident, according to NJ Adance Media. Us Weekly, however, said the show is set to go on a previously schedled one-week hiatus next week.
